BSL Interpretation at Metro Centre Derby

Added On: 29th February 2008

Summary:

What
BSL interpretation at Metro Centre, Derby

When
2000/2001

Where
Derby, East Midlands

Approach
To build an audience amongst people for whom British Sign Language (BSL) is their first language/ major language and to facilitate access to the cinema for this linguistic minority

Key features

  • Programming mainstream and of general appeal
  • Partnership with key players - local statutory health sector, University of Derby Deaf Support Service Unit
  • Incorporation of technology - sub titles to help build deaf audiences for foreign language films
  • Staff training - BSL and Deaf Culture

Lessons
Signers need high visibility and to be well lit Some of the meaning was lost in translation

Impact

  • Now seen as leading cinema for integrated screening
  • Attracted 170 attenders at four titles

Funding
£1,000 from New Audiences
